Construction debris cleanup services involve the removal of leftover materials and waste generated during renovation, remodeling, or new construction projects. These services typically include clearing away wood scraps, drywall pieces, packaging materials, concrete fragments, and other construction byproducts. The goal is to restore a property to a clean, safe, and clutter-free state, making it easier for homeowners to enjoy their space or prepare for the next phase of their project. Experienced service providers use specialized equipment and methods to efficiently handle debris, ensuring thorough cleanup without damaging existing structures or surfaces.

The overview below groups typical Construction Debris Cleanup proj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for small-scale debris cleanup, such as after minor renovations or yard work, usually range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, with fewer projects costing significantly less or more depending on specifics.
Medium Projects - For larger cleanup tasks like post-construction site clearing or moderate demolition debris removal, local contractors often charge between $1,000 and $3,000. These projects are common and represent the most typical cost band for debris cleanup services.
Large-Scale Jobs - Major construction site cleanups or extensive debris removal can cost $3,500 to $7,000 or more, especially for complex or multi-day projects. While less frequent, these larger jobs tend to push into the higher cost range due to scope and labor involved.
Full Property Overhaul - Complete debris removal for entire properties or extensive demolition projects can exceed $10,000, depending on size and complexity. Such large-scale jobs are less common but can be necessary for comprehensive site clearing or major renovations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of construction debris can local contractors remove? They can handle a variety of debris including wood, drywall, concrete, asphalt, and other common construction waste materials.
Are construction debris cleanup services suitable for both residential and commercial projects? Yes, local service providers typically offer debris cleanup for both residential renovations and commercial construction sites.
How do local contractors dispose of construction debris? They usually transport debris to designated disposal facilities or recycling centers, following local regulations and guidelines.
Can construction debris cleanup services assist with large-scale projects? Yes, many local contractors are equipped to manage debris removal for projects of various sizes, including large commercial or renovation jobs.
What should be prepared before construction debris cleanup services arrive? It’s helpful to clear the area of personal belongings and ensure debris is accessible to facilitate efficient cleanup by local contractors.
